#bae6c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bae6c8 is composed of 72.9% red, 90.2%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 13%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 139.1 degrees, a saturation of 46.8% and a lightness of 81.6%. #bae6c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#75cd91.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bae6c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bae6c8 has RGB values of R:186, G:230,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 12248776.
